The Ultiimate Chronicle of the Great Dodgers Tradition!

From the moment they became a part of everyday life in Brooklyn, the Dodgers were something special. Night after night they battled, winning the hearts of fans both young and old. But then they would face the Yankees in the World Series, and "Dem Bums" would break those very same hearts. "Wait until next year" became the mantra in Brooklyn — and following five gut-wrenching World Series losses to those Yankees, "next year" finally came in 1955 when the Dodgers became world champions.

Two seasons later, the team moved to Los Angeles, where in 1959 they again captured the title. The days of Pee Wee Reese, Duke Snider and Jackie Robinson gave way to Sandy Koufax, Maury Wills and Don Drysdale — and two more championships followed in 1963 and ’65. Fernandomania rocked Los Angeles in the early ’80s — and both Valenzuela and Steve Garvey helped lead the Dodgers to still another title in ’81. Then came the magical season of 1988 when Orel Hershiser rewrote the record books — and Kirk Gibson simply wrote a fairy tale.

These are the championship years.

When It Was A Game, the homerun series for baseball fans, returns for another glorious inning with an exciting and colorful new program narrated by Liev Schreiber: When It Was A Game 3. This retrospective look at the changing face of baseball in America takes on the 1960's, a time many believe was the last decade of baseball's innocence. Though Mickey Mantle, Roger Maris and the powerful New York Yankees led off the decade with four straight World Series appearances, by 1964 they were headed for the showers. With the integration of baseball, spearheaded by Jackie Robinson in 1947,, Black superstars fueled the sports growth and a fresh Latin presence brought a new spirit to the game. New names of the 60's that neighborhood kids had to have to have would include the likes of Willie Mays, Roberto Clemente, and Sandy Koufax. When It Was A Game 3 features never before seen home movies and vintage photographs with memorable storytelling that bring this incredible period to life. Interviews from the field include Tim McCarver, Hank Aaron, Frank Robinson, Bob Gibson and Juan Marachal and from the stands, fans and sport writers include Billy Crystal, Geraldo Rivera and Bob Costas.

Taking the viewer back to the old ball game, HBO celebrates America's pastime in the beautiful documentary When It Was a Game 3. Focusing on the 1960s, a time of change for all of America, the film shows how Major League Baseball slowly but surely evolved from pure sport to moneymaking entertainment. The sharp, incredibly clear color footage of players and fans is at times better looking than current sports photography, and the voiced-over reminiscences of stars such as Bob Costas and Billy Crystal evoke a different, more personal, sports experience from what we expect today. Covering the mighty Yankees, the western expansion of both leagues, the increasing inclusion of black players, and the rise of free agency and increased salaries, the film shows the growth of baseball from adolescence to adulthood. --Rob Lightner

There have been fourteen Subway Series between two New York teams. The Golden Era, however, was from 1947-1957. During this eleven year span a New York team played in every World Series and seven of these series featured two New York teams against each other. This film highlights the many memorable and historic players, moments and games during this era and features interviews with many of the players who participated in these historic matchups.

It seems elementary in the age of mega-league professional sports, many of which have been revolutionized by African American athletes, to point out that before Jackie Robinson major league baseball was lily white. The Negro Leagues were the crucible where African American players honed their skills. But it took over two decades, until Robert Peterson published Only the Ball Was White in 1972, to get a good glimpse at the stars and journeyman players of the Negro Leagues. It took even longer, until 1992, for Peterson's book, reprinted in a new edition, to garner its deserved critical acclaim. Well, Peterson's book cues up this documentary, which is narrated thoughtfully by Paul Winfield. Throughout Only the Ball, the footage of stars and Hall of Famers such as Buck Leonard, Roy Campanella, Jimmy Crutchfield, and the ever-fascinating Satchel Paige is excellent. Winfield and the players demonstrate abundantly that while the Negro Leagues were an implicit illustration of the absolute unfairness of segregation laws, they were also a vast demonstration that great, invaluable talent was being fostered in those circumstances. And it wasn't just a matter of "settling" for a second-class league. Players thrived, and fans loved the games. This is a delight for sports lovers, historians of the game, and anyone interested in U.S. cultural history. --Andrew Bartlett

Few teams in America have dominated their sport as have the New York Yankees. Yankee stars have become part of our heritage and folklore, and New York Yankees: Heart of the Order, showcases the on and off the field lives of four of the greatest Yankees of all time: Babe Ruth, Lou Gehrig, Joe DiMaggio and Mickey Mantle.

Babe Ruth is widely considered the greatest baseball player in history. He was the first player to hit 60 home runs in one season and his career 714 home runs was a record for 39 years.

Self-described as the luckiest man alive, Lou Gehrig still holds the record for the most grand slams (23), played in 2,130 consecutive games and was named the greatest first baseman in baseball history by the Baseball Writers Association.

The only player in baseball history who was chosen to play in the All Star game in every season he played, Joe DiMaggio still-record 56 game hitting streak is one record that may never be broken, and has been memorialized in song including Simon & Garfunkel s Mrs. Robinson, John Fogerty s Centerfield, Billy Joel s We Didn t Start the Fire and Madonna s Vogue. .

Replacing DiMaggio in the Yankee lineup in 1952, Mickey Mantle won 3 American League MVP titles and played on 12 pennant winners and 7 World Championship clubs. He still holds the records for most World Series home runs (18), RBIs (40), runs (42), walks (43), extra-base hits (26), and total bases (123).

1954 - NEW YORK GIANTS vs CLEVELAND INDIANS "The Catch" was a magnificent moment in time when action, athletic genius, and history collide. This celebrated play of the 1954 World Series® created an iconic image and defined the competitive fire, excellence, and grace of the remarkable Willie Mays. Along with manager Leo "the Lip" Durocher, the electrifying Mays and the New York Giants® met the heavily favored Cleveland Indians® and their American League® record 111 victories. Games 1 and 2 took place on the hallowed Polo Grounds in northern Manhattan, while cavernous Cleveland Stadium was the site of the final two contests of the Fall Classic®. In addition to the stupefying defensive play by Mays off a prodigious blast by Cleveland's Vic Wertz, Game 1 also featured the pinch-hit, game-ending home-run heroics of James "Dusty" Rhodes. Stunned and defeated, the Indians could not overcome the stellar pitching and patient hitting of the Giants who swept all four games to claim the championship.

This 36-minute official Major League Baseball film captures the highlights of the 1954 World Series between the New York Giants and the 111-win Cleveland Indians. Most fans will recognize this as the year of "The Catch," Giants centerfielder Willie Mays' over-the-shoulder grab of Vic Wertz's titanic drive. That moment is here, in slightly longer form than most fans have seen (Mays making the catch and a fan grabbing his head in disbelief), as are "Dusty" Rhodes' clutch home runs and New York's famous field, the Polo Grounds. --David Horiuchi
